Dynadot secures domains with mobile phone security.
In April I wrote a few stories about domain name security tools offered by various registrars. One tool I missed was Dynadot’s SMS security tool.
It works like this:
Account holder receives a 6-digit code (sent via SMS) on his cellphone and then enters the code in his Dynadot account before he can do the following:
- Get a domain’s auth code
- Unlock his domains
- Change his account information
All 6-digit codes expire 1 hour after they have been sent. The account holder gets 3 tries to enter in the correct code. If he enters in the wrong code too many times, the system will automatically lock down the account.
Dynadot tells me they created this system in house.
As security concerns grow, more and more domain name registrars are offering security tools like this. And many of them are offering the tools for free. If your registrar isn’t offering similar free tools, you should start pushing them to do so.
